ASO seizes Indian lemon & offending vehicle near Sanjhani Toll Plaza

ISLAMABAD: The Anti-Smuggling Organization has seized fresh Indian origin lemon including offending vehicles worth Rs.1 million from Sanjhani Toll Plaza Rawalpindi.

Sources of Anti-Smuggling Organization told Customs Today that due to tight vigilance under instructions of Collector Zulifaqar Chaudhry, the ASO established a check post near GT Road Rawalpindi and started checking of vehicles. The team intercepted a Ford wagon bearing registration no: 5772 and recovered 4000 kilogram of Indian origin fresh lemon.

The sources told that above mentioned foreign items as no proof under section 3(1) of the import and export trade Act 1950 is produced in respect of the said article these are as such prohibited under section 16 of the Customs Act 1969 the said articles seized and bring them to State Ware House where case has been registered against the possessor of non duty paid goods whereas case has been forwarded to I&P department for further investigation.

The seizure operation was conducted by Assistant Collector ASO Majid Hussain Gaad, Superintendent Malak Abid Hussain, Inspector Muhammad Hafeez and Inspector Syed Muhammad Ali along with assistance of customs staff of class v.

The ASO Islamabad have seized a huge quantity of perishable Indian origin smuggled goods during last two weeks under instruction of Federal Board of Revenue.
